温馨提示×

如何升级 CentOS 上的 GitLab

小樊
49
2025-09-15 18:42:01
栏目: 智能运维

在CentOS上升级GitLab有使用官方升级脚本和手动升级两种常见方法,以下是具体步骤:

使用官方升级脚本

  1. 备份数据sudo gitlab-rake gitlab:backup:create
  2. 下载最新版本:访问GitLab官方下载页面,下载适合CentOS的RPM包。
  3. 安装新版本sudo yum install ./gitlab-ce_<version>-<releasever>.<basearch>.rpm
  4. 升级GitLab:安装完成后,GitLab会自动启动并升级。
  5. 验证升级:访问GitLab实例,检查版本号是否更新。

手动升级

  1. 备份数据sudo gitlab-rake gitlab:backup:create
  2. 停止GitLab服务sudo gitlab-ctl stop unicornsudo gitlab-ctl stop sidekiq
  3. 移除旧版本sudo yum remove gitlab-ce
  4. 安装新版本:下载新版本RPM包并安装,如sudo yum install /path/to/gitlab-ce-<version>.el7.x86_64.rpm
  5. 重新配置并启动服务sudo gitlab-ctl reconfiguresudo gitlab-ctl start unicornsudo gitlab-ctl start sidekiq
  6. 验证升级:访问GitLab实例,查看版本号或检查日志文件。

0